21st summit of nine provinces from Vietnam - Laos - Thailand using road No.8 and road No.12 in Nong Khai, Thailand

 (Quang Binh Portal) - From January 17 - 19, Vice Chairman of the Provincial People"s Committee Le Minh Ngan led the delegation of Quang Binh province to attend the 21st summit of nine provinces from Vietnam - Laos - Thailand using road No.8 and road No.12 in Nong Khai, Thailand.

 
Leaders of nine provinces from Thailand, Laos, Vietnam using road No.8 and road No.12 agreed and signed a Memmorandum of Understanding at the 21st summit

During the past years, the Association of nine provinces from Vietnam, Laos and Thailand using road No.8 and road No.12, including Ha Tinh, Nghe Anh, Quang Binh (Vietnam); Bolykhamsay, Khammouane (Laos); Nakhon Phanom, Sakon Nakhon, Nong Khai, Bueng Kan (Thailand), have closely coordinated and obtained many remarkable achievements in the fields of trade, education, culture, science and technology, transport, agriculture, sports and tourism, contributing to tightening a friendly and cooperative relation between the three countries for a peace, stability and development in the region.

At the meeting, participants focused on evaluating the obtained results as well as restrictions and difficulties of the Association of nine provinces from the three countries using road No.8 and road No.12 and having effective solutions to promote a comprehensive cooperation and sustainable development between the sides.

Speaking at the meeting, Vice Chairman of the Quang Binh Provincial People's Committee Le Minh Ngan thanked for warm reception and briefly informed of socio-economic situation of Quang Binh province in the past time as well as the province's preferential policies to attract investments and key products in agriculture and tourism, aiming to call upon more investors and enterprises in the Association to Quang Binh.

With many advantages of geography and transport; the supports from the government of the three countries and the authorities of nine provinces as well as the efforts and dynamics of the enterprises, in the forthcoming time, cooperation in trade and socio-economic development will be boosted and developed between the three countries in general and the nine provinces in particular, Vice Chairman Le Minh Ngan stressed.

On this occastion, Vice Chairman of the Provincial People's Committee also offered the governments of Vietnam, Laos, Thailand to upgrade the route from Laos to Cha Lo International Border Gate; renovate the procedures for exit and entry; create favorable conditions for enterprises to develop trade in the nine provinces; strengthen popularisation of the international air route between Chiang Mai and Dong Hoi, etc.


Quang Binh delegation visit booths in Nong Khai province

In the framework of the meeting, on the evening of January 17th, the delegation of nine provinces from the three countries attended an opening ceremony of “Nong Khai Best to Asean Trade Fail 2018” fair with the participation of 100 booths, including two booths from the enterprises of Quang Binh province, displaying local specialities.

On the morning of January 18th, the enterprises from nine provinces had a talk to popularise their products and signed a cooperative agreement in trade and tourism.

In the afternoon, leaders of nine provinces from Thailand, Laos and Vietnam using road No.8 and road No.12 agreed and signed a Memmorandum of Understanding for the 21st cooperation in the fields of economy, culture and society with a focus on urging the governments of Vietnam, Laos and Thailand to quickly complete proceedings for opening fixed passenger transport route from Bangkok - Nakhon Phanom - Thakhek - Ha Tinh; the Ministry of Transport of the three countries to sign the MoU on adding road No.8 and No.12 in the territory of Vietnam and Laos into Protocol No.1 of the GMS - CBTA Agreement, creating favorable conditions for passenger and cargo transport via the border area between the Greater Mekong Subregion countries; encouraging and facilitating the exchange and cooperation among transport companies of the three countries in carrying goods through road No.8 and road.12 to the Industrial Parks of Hon La (Quang Binh province), Vung Ang (Ha Tinh province) and Cua Lo (Nghe An province) and the third country.

It was known that the 22nd summit of nine province from Vietnam, Laos, Thailand using road No.8 and road No.12 will be held in Ha Tinh province (Vietnam).
